Economy and Business News
When we talk about the Colombian economy, we're talking about a powerhouse in Latin America. The nation has been making significant strides in diversifying its economic activities, moving beyond traditional exports like coffee and flowers. One of the key areas of growth is the tech industry. MedellĂn, often dubbed the “Innovation Capital of Colombia,” is buzzing with startups and tech companies that are attracting international investment. These companies are not just focusing on local solutions but are also developing cutting-edge technologies that have global applications. This surge in technological innovation is supported by government initiatives aimed at fostering entrepreneurship and providing resources for startups.
But it's not just tech; Colombia's agricultural sector is also undergoing modernization. Farmers are adopting new technologies and sustainable practices to increase productivity and ensure environmental responsibility. This is particularly important as global markets demand more ethically sourced and environmentally friendly products. The government is playing a crucial role by providing training programs and financial support to farmers, helping them to compete on the international stage. Additionally, Colombia’s strategic location provides it with a unique advantage for trade. With access to both the Atlantic and Pacific oceans, the country serves as a key transit point for goods moving between North and South America, as well as to and from Asia and Europe. This geographical advantage, combined with ongoing infrastructure improvements, is boosting Colombia’s competitiveness in global trade.
Furthermore, the energy sector in Colombia is also experiencing significant developments. The country is investing heavily in renewable energy sources such as solar and wind power. This move towards cleaner energy not only helps Colombia reduce its carbon footprint but also positions it as a leader in sustainable energy in the region. The government has set ambitious targets for renewable energy production, and numerous projects are underway to meet these goals. These projects are attracting foreign investment and creating new jobs, further stimulating economic growth. Political and Social Updates
Alright, let’s switch gears and dive into the political and social landscape of Colombia. This is where things get really interesting! Colombia has been navigating some significant changes and challenges, particularly in the realm of peace and social justice. The implementation of the peace agreement with the FARC has been a major focus. While the agreement has brought a reduction in overall violence, challenges remain in ensuring that former combatants are successfully reintegrated into society and that rural areas affected by the conflict receive the necessary support for development. The government is working on initiatives to provide education, job training, and access to land for former FARC members, but progress has been uneven, and many communities still face significant hurdles.
Socially, Colombia is grappling with issues of inequality and social justice. Protests and social movements have been vocal in demanding greater government action to address these issues. The demands range from improved access to healthcare and education to addressing systemic discrimination against marginalized communities. The government has responded with various social programs aimed at reducing poverty and promoting social inclusion, but these efforts are often met with skepticism due to concerns about corruption and effectiveness. Furthermore, Colombia is also dealing with the ongoing challenges of migration. The country has been a major recipient of Venezuelan migrants, and while Colombians have generally been welcoming, the influx of migrants has strained resources and created new social tensions. The government and international organizations are working to provide humanitarian assistance and support to migrants, but the scale of the challenge is immense.

Environmental News
Now, let's get into some crucial environmental updates from Colombia. This is a topic that's becoming increasingly important as the world grapples with climate change. Colombia, with its rich biodiversity, has a significant role to play in environmental conservation. The country is home to a vast array of ecosystems, from the Amazon rainforest to the Andean mountains, making it a biodiversity hotspot. However, this natural wealth is under threat from deforestation, mining, and climate change. The government is implementing policies to protect these vital ecosystems, including expanding national parks and reserves and cracking down on illegal mining and logging.
But protecting the environment is not just a government responsibility; it also requires the participation of local communities and international organizations. Many indigenous communities in Colombia are actively involved in conservation efforts, using their traditional knowledge to protect forests and wildlife. International organizations are providing financial and technical support to these communities, helping them to implement sustainable practices. Furthermore, Colombia is also investing in renewable energy sources to reduce its carbon emissions. The country has set ambitious targets for transitioning to clean energy and is attracting foreign investment in solar, wind, and hydropower projects. These projects not only help to reduce pollution but also create new jobs and stimulate economic growth.
However, challenges remain. Deforestation continues to be a major issue, driven by agriculture, cattle ranching, and illegal logging. The government is working to strengthen law enforcement and promote sustainable land-use practices, but progress is slow. Climate change is also posing a significant threat, with rising temperatures and changing rainfall patterns affecting agriculture and water resources.
